Port Adelaide’s Matt White has taken out the AFL Goal of the Year after his stunning solo effort against his former club Richmond.
While the Power were knocked out of premiership contention on the weekend in a nail-biting loss to Hawthorn, White can take solace in that his incredible goal secured him some silverware in 2014.
White won the award ahead of Adelaide’s Eddie Betts and Western Bulldogs young-gun Marcus Bontempelli.
